Your responsibilities will include:
? Procurement planning during the bidding phase
? Understanding contract specifications and bills of material
? Sourcing, identifying, and prequalifying vendors Developing comprehensive RFP’s
? Analyzing multiple quotes (scope leveling) Vendor Matrix; working with project and engineering team to confirm completeness of scope of service and supply
? Negotiating and finalizing agreements
? Developing the Procurement Plan
? Post award, managing plan implementation
? Post award procurement planning and implementation on major projects and programs,
? Transferring bid phase documents and knowledge to the project team
? Engaging with the project team on procurement planning & implementation
? Capturing and communicating market intelligence across projects & programs
? Understanding, evaluating, and incorporating current market conditions into procurement plans, including but not limited to:
? Pricing trends
? Lead times and logistical requirements
? Best value opportunities
? Alternative products opportunities (Material cost/Labor savings)
? Evolving contract compliance requirements
? Reading, understanding, and interpreting contract documents, drawings, specifications, scopes of work and project schedules.
? Traveling to project sites, manufacturers, and vendor as needed
